My 2010 Thesis film. Originally this was a much bigger concept about a making “Scarecrows” into a biological necessity and what that would would look like. What these creatures “niche” would be in the environment, their life cycle and so forth. Obviously that would have been much too much work for a single person. The second draft was a about the a young scarecrow that aspired to be like his older counterpart though he lacked most of the more fearsome attributes. I think that draft, that can be seen in the old storyboard below, had a lot more fun and was easier to follow. This draft and what ended up being the final version of the film came from trying to fix a few problems I had with previous version but in my inexperience, ended up “throwing away the baby with the bathwater”. Though the smaller problems were technically fixed much of the fun and characterizations were lost. But at the end of it all this was a great experience to learn from and now, years later. It’s nice to be able to recognize your past failings because that is the only way we know we have grown from the experience.
